柯林斯词典
- 棒球运动
In America,baseballis a game played by two teams of nine players. Each player from one team hits a ball with a bat and then tries to run around three bases and get to the home base before the other team can get the ball back. - 棒球
Abaseballis a small hard ball which is used in the game of baseball.
